Liverpool XI vs Bournemouth: Confirmed team news, predicted lineup and latest injuries for Premier League clash

Jurgen Klopp should ring the changes once again as Liverpool travel to the south coast to face Bournemouth.

Mohamed Salah, Roberto Firmino and Jordan Henderson dropped to the bench for the Merseyside derby, the first of Liverpool's nine games across four competitions in December.

All three should come back into the side, though Divock Origi is doing his best to keep his place in the side after another two goals against Everton.​ Xherdan Shaqiri, another who scored, is expected to may way for Salah, who hit a hat-trick in this fixture last season.

Naby Keita and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ain also sat out the derby, with Gini Wijnaldum and James Milner preferred, and will be pushing for a start.​

Alisson Becker is available again after his one-match ban and should come straight into the side.

For the opposition, Eddie Howe is managing a lengthy injury list, with right-back Adam Smith the latest name on it. Jack Stacey could come in.

Harry Wilson is ineligible to face his current club so Arnaut Groeneveld could switch wings and Ryan Fraser come in on the left. Dominic Solanke could face his former side.
